Pre-fusion RSV F strongly boosts pre-fusion specific neutralizing responses in cattle pre-exposed to bovine RSV
Boosting of maternal antibodies against RSV is a potential approach to protect infants from severe infection, but data from animal models is missing. Here Steff et al. test two different boosts in seropositive cattle pre-exposed to bovine RSV and show that pre-fusion F strongly boosts neutralizing r...
